Students who have already registered for fall classes at Roane State Community College need to pay their fees by 4:30 p.m. Tuesday, Aug. 14, to avoid deletion of their class schedules, a press release said.
Students can pay their fees at www.roanestate.edu.
Once at the website, click on RaiderNet, log in to your account, and click on the Account Summary and Pay link in the Student Self-Service Box, the release said.
Payment is also accepted by personal check, money order, or by American Express, Discover, VISA, or MasterCard credit or debit card at any Roane State campus. Cash will be accepted at the Roane County and Oak Ridge campuses only.
Payments can be mailed to the Roane County campus to the attention of Business Office, 276 Patton Lane, Harriman, TN 37748-5011. Telephone authorizations by American Express, Discover, VISA, or MasterCard are accepted at the Roane County campus by calling (865) 882-4515.
